Unlocking Growth

How MR PC surpassed goals with the help of Goldman Sachs 10KSB

Graphic with image of Mark WolanzykMark Wolanzyk, owner of MR PC in Warren, Ohio, credits both his company's transformation and his perspective as a business leader to the  Goldman Sachs 10,000 Small Businesses (10KSB) program at Cuyahoga Community College (Tri-C®). 

Wolanzyk graduated in the fall of 2023 after first connecting with the program through the Small Business Administration. He sought more than just new services — he was searching for a new standard of excellence in the tech industry.  

The program delivered in unexpected ways.  

"Going through it was like an MBA on steroids," Wolanzyk said.  

He learned to expand offerings, such as adding social media services, which allowed MR PC to become a true technology partner for clients. He also overhauled internal operations with new policies and procedures, resulting in greater efficiency, improved hiring practices and increased profitability. Most crucially, the program gave him confidence to make the business more resilient and pursue bold growth.  

MR PC surpassed its original goal of opening two satellite locations. Instead, it opened three — Cleveland, Florida and Pittsburgh — and added eight new jobs. This year, the company is projecting nearly 50% growth, far beyond Wolanzyk's initial plan. He attributes this directly to what he learned and implemented through the 10KSB program. 

Wolanzyk's commitment to customer service stands out, especially in a time when many have become accustomed to lower standards. He personally conducts quarterly reviews with each client and often surprises them with pizza or donuts, focusing on genuine connection. As an alumnus ambassador, he continues to support and be supported by fellow 10KSB graduates, valuing the robust network it offers.  

His advice to fellow small business owners?  

"Don't give up if you don't get in the first time," he said. "If you get the chance, do it — this is something you need to do."
